OK, that seems to have solved that problem, but it's created a new one
- i'm not getting this error
[EMAIL PROTECTED]:~/Projects/organizer$ nosetests
E
======================================================================
ERROR: test module organizer.tests.test_model in
/home/jackie/Projects/organizer
----------------------------------------------------------------------
Traceback (most recent call last):
File
"/usr/lib/python2.4/site-packages/nose-0.9.0-py2.4.egg/nose/suite.py",
line 44, in run
self.setUp()
File
"/usr/lib/python2.4/site-packages/nose-0.9.0-py2.4.egg/nose/suite.py",
line 187, in setUp
self.module = _import(self.moduleName, [self.path], self.conf)
File
"/usr/lib/python2.4/site-packages/nose-0.9.0-py2.4.egg/nose/importer.py",
line 96, in _import
mod = load_module(fqname, fh, filename, desc)
File "/home/jackie/Projects/organizer/organizer/tests/test_model.py",
line 11, in ?
from organizer.model import Event
File "/home/kerinin/Projects/web/organizer/organizer/model.py", line
38, in ? File
"/usr/lib/python2.4/site-packages/SQLObject-0.7.1dev_r1860-py2.4.egg/sqlobject/declarative.py",
line 109, in __new__
cls.__classinit__(cls, new_attrs)
File
"/usr/lib/python2.4/site-packages/SQLObject-0.7.1dev_r1860-py2.4.egg/sqlobject/main.py",
line 750, in __classinit__
if not connection and not getattr(cls, '_connection', None):
File
"/usr/lib/python2.4/site-packages/TurboGears-1.0b1-py2.4.egg/turbogears/database.py",
line 172, in __get__
self.set_hub()
File
"/usr/lib/python2.4/site-packages/TurboGears-1.0b1-py2.4.egg/turbogears/database.py",
line 190, in set_hub
raise KeyError, "No database configuration found!"
KeyError: 'No database configuration found!'
----------------------------------------------------------------------
Ran 0 tests in 4.060s
FAILED (errors=1)
here's the test_model.py file
from organizer.model import Event
import new
model = new.module('model')
model.Event = Event
from turbogears import testutil, database
database.set_db_uri("sqlite:///:memory:")
class TestEvent(testutil.DBTest):
model = model
def test_creation(self):
e=Event(name="Event Name")
assert e.name == "Event Name"
assert Event.get(1) == e
assert e.completion_date == None
--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ups
"TurboGears"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to [EMAIL PROTECTED]
For more options, visit this group at http://groups.google.com/group/turbogears
-~----------~----~----~----~------~----~------~--~---